1. Available Activities

Fitness Centers and Gyms

  • Basic-Fit: A popular budget gym chain with multiple locations in Tilburg. Offers a wide range of equipment and group classes.
  • Fitland: A larger fitness center that includes a gym, swimming pool, and wellness facilities. Offers various classes, including yoga and spinning.
  • HealthCity: A premium fitness center with extensive facilities, including a gym, group classes, and personal training options.

Sports Clubs

  • Tilburgse Sportvereniging (TSV): Offers various sports, including football, basketball, and volleyball. Membership typically includes access to training sessions and competitions.
  • Tennisvereniging Tilburg: A local tennis club that welcomes players of all levels. Offers lessons and social events.

Outdoor Activities

  • Walking and Cycling: Tilburg is bike-friendly, with numerous cycling paths. The city is surrounded by beautiful parks and nature reserves, such as the Leijpark and Oisterwijkse Bossen.
  • Running: Popular running routes include the Tilburgse Warande and along the Piushaven. Local running clubs often organize group runs.
  • Hiking: Nearby nature areas like the Oisterwijkse Bossen offer scenic trails for hiking enthusiasts.

2. Costs

  • Gym Memberships:

    • Basic-Fit: Approximately €20-€30 per month.
    • Fitland: Around €40-€60 per month, depending on the package.
    • HealthCity: Typically €50-€80 per month, with premium services included.
  • Sports Clubs: Membership fees vary widely, generally ranging from €100 to €300 per year, depending on the sport and facilities.

  • Outdoor Activities: Free, except for organized events or guided tours.

3. Membership Procedures

  • Signing Up: Most gyms and sports clubs allow you to sign up online or in person. Bring a valid ID and, in some cases, a bank account for direct debit.
  • Trial Memberships: Many gyms offer trial periods (1-2 weeks) for new members to test the facilities before committing.
  • Group Classes: Often available on a pay-per-class basis or included in membership. Check schedules online.

4. Cultural Norms

  • Active Lifestyle: The Dutch prioritize physical activity as part of daily life. Cycling is a common mode of transport, and many residents engage in sports or fitness activities regularly.
  • Community Engagement: Joining local sports clubs or fitness groups is a great way to meet people and integrate into the community.
  • Inclusivity: Most fitness centers and sports clubs are welcoming to newcomers, regardless of fitness level.

5. Local Considerations

  • Weather: Tilburg experiences a temperate maritime climate. Be prepared for rain, especially in autumn and winter. Outdoor activities may be less appealing during colder months.
  • Language: While many locals speak English, learning a few basic Dutch phrases can enhance your experience and help you connect with others.
  • Health Insurance: Ensure you have health insurance that covers any sports-related injuries, as this is a common requirement in the Netherlands.
